The Orioles have acquired catcher Alex Jackson in exchange for international signing bonus pool money and a player to be named later or cash considerations.
Jackson is not on the 40-man roster, so a corresponding move will not be necessary unless Baltimore selects Jackson to the roster.
Catcher Gary Sanchez exited yesterday's Orioles game with what the club described as 'right knee pain.' Sanchez was set to undergo an MRI.
Catcher David Banuelos had been added to the medical taxi squad following Sanchez's injury, and the acquisition of Jackson adds another potential replacement.
